Re: MSEdge Win10 VM fails to boot. Ventura 13.4.1 VB7.0.4
You are giving the VM RAM you do not have.
You need to monitor your RAM usage on this host, and/or reduce VM RAM allocation to 4096MB.00:00:01.759939 Host RAM: 16384MB (16.0GB) total, 5403MB (5.2GB) available
...
00:00:01.908186 RamSize <integer> = 0x0000000200000000 (8 589 934 592, 8.0 GiB)

Re: MSEdge Win10 VM fails to boot. Ventura 13.4.1 VB7.0.4
You should use VirtualBox 7.0.10 (or newer) on macOS Ventura 13.3 (or newer).
